eNGINE is hiring a Pittsburgh, PA based Project Manager to support our customer’s PMO & Communications Teams. This role will focus on community outreach, translating complex technical concepts into clear, accessible language for various stakeholders. The ideal candidate will work closely with another Technical Project Manager to ensure public understanding of project impacts, especially regarding public safety.
Key Responsibilities:
- Collaborate with subject matter experts to gather and interpret technical information.
- Translate complex technical jargon into easy-to-understand language for non-technical audiences.
- Utilize graphic design tools to create visual aids, diagrams, and supporting materials.
- Manage document version control and ensure content remains clear, accurate, and up to date.
- Provide training and support to stakeholders on new and existing documentation.
- Gather feedback from stakeholders and adjust communication strategies accordingly.
- Represent the project team in meetings with elected officials to explain project impacts.
- Participate in public meetings, hearings, and open houses to present information and address questions.
Qualifications & Skills:
- Experience translating technical jargon to non-technical audiences with a focus on ease of consumption
-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to simplify complex technical information.
- Knowledge of multimedia tools and/or video editing software to enhance outreach materials.
-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ite and other documentation tools.
- Excellent organizational and project management skills with a high attention to detail.
- Ability to work collaboratively with diverse teams and community stakeholders.
